字體:小 中 大 | |
|
||||||||||||
2013/07/09 17:51:57瀏覽3592|回應0|推薦7 | ||||||||||||
話說工作上有時候常要出一些報表給高階主管檢核,而最近又接收到一個任務,就是要把所有人使用系統的權限表整理出來。但權限表的結構是【人】對【群組】,而【群組】再對到可使用的【程式】。也就是說,人對群組是一對多,而群組對程式也是一對多的關係。若是要以 excel 的內建功能來做出想要的報表,那還真的會把人給搞瘋! 所以,水電工瑞奇就想到偷懶的方法,就以Access資料庫來產出合併之後的報表吧! Setp 1:開立新的 Access MDB。 Setp 2:將 excel 權限表格匯入 Access MDB(因為是一對多的關係,千萬不要讓 Access 自動產生索引值,不然可是會「杯具」的啊!)。 Setp 3:新增一個查詢。 Setp 4:設定兩邊的 Link 欄位。
Setp 5:調整合併後要產出的欄位。 Setp 6:執行查詢。 Setp 7:將結果 Copy 並貼到新的 Excel 檔的表格中,並存檔。 就這樣,「一對多對多」的 Excel 報表就完成了,最後調整一下欄位大小,一切就完工囉。
|
||||||||||||
( 休閒生活|網路生活 ) |